A passenger bus crash killed at least 16 people on Indonesia’s main island of Java just after midnight Monday, officials said. The bus carrying 34 people lost control on a toll road and struck a ...
Learn how irrevocable letters of credit (ILOC) secure payments in international trade, explore their uses, types, and benefits for involved parties.
Investopedia contributors come from a range of backgrounds, and over 25 years there have been thousands of expert writers and editors who have contributed. Suzanne is a content marketer, writer, and ...